+static void apic_send_msi(target_phys_addr_t addr, uint32 data)
+{
+    uint8_t dest = (addr & MSI_ADDR_DEST_ID_MASK) >> MSI_ADDR_DEST_ID_SHIFT;
+    uint8_t vector = (data & MSI_DATA_VECTOR_MASK) >> MSI_DATA_VECTOR_SHIFT;
+    uint8_t dest_mode = (addr >> MSI_ADDR_DEST_MODE_SHIFT) & 0x1;
+    uint8_t trigger_mode = (data >> MSI_DATA_TRIGGER_SHIFT) & 0x1;
+    uint8_t delivery = (data >> MSI_DATA_DELIVERY_MODE_SHIFT) & 0x7;
+    /* XXX: Ignore redirection hint. */
+    apic_deliver_irq(dest, dest_mode, delivery, vector, 0, trigger_mode);
+}
+
 static void apic_mem_writel(void *opaque, target_phys_addr_t addr, uint32_t val)
 {
     CPUState *env;
     APICState *s;
-    int index;
+    int index = (addr >> 4) & 0xff;
+    if (addr > 0xfff || !index) {
+        /* MSI and MMIO APIC are at the same memory location,
+         * but actually not on the global bus: MSI is on PCI bus
+         * APIC is connected directly to the CPU.
+         * Mapping them on the global bus happens to work because
+         * MSI registers are reserved in APIC MMIO and vice versa. */
+        apic_send_msi(addr, val);
+        return;
+    }
